OPERATION
  • Power is supplied to the heater power terminal (terminal No. 1) of the Cylinder 1, 4 oxygen sensor (front) connector from the engine control relay (terminal No. 1).
  • The heater (terminal No. 3) of the Cylinder 1, 4 oxygen sensor (front) connector is controlled by the power transistor in the engine-A/T-ECU (terminal No. 25).
FUNCTION
  • The power supply to the cylinder 1, 4 oxygen sensor (front) heater is controlled by the ON/OFF control of the power transistor in the engine-A/T-ECU.
  • Heating the cylinder 1, 4 oxygen sensor (front) heater enables the cylinder 1, 4 oxygen sensor (front) to provide good response even when the exhaust emission temperature is low.
TROUBLE JUDGMENT
Check Conditions
  • 60 seconds have elapsed since the previous monitoring started.
  • Engine coolant temperature is 20°C or higher.
  • While cylinder 1, 4 oxygen sensor (front) heater is on.
  • Battery positive voltage is 11 - 16 V.
Judgment Criterion
  • Cylinder 1, 4 oxygen sensor (front) heater current has continued to be 0.16 A or lower, or 7.5 A or higher for 4 seconds.
PROBABLE CAUSE
  • Failed cylinder 1, 4 oxygen sensor (front) heater
  • Open/short circuit in cylinder 1, 4 oxygen sensor (front) circuit or loose connector contact
  • Failed engine-A/T-ECU
